Studio Meng Strazzara hired Tom Eng and Lukas Shu as project architects and Kris Feliciano, John Cuhel, Rachel Schad and Nick Stuckey as architectural interns. Eng has more than 20 years of architectural experience, including managing health care, civic, performing arts, residential, corporate, retail and educational projects. He previously was with Callison where he worked on Westlake Center and Biometropolis in Mexico City. Now he is working on Cedar Park Elementary School. Shu has nearly 20 years of experience, specializing in schools, universities and colleges. He previously was with NAC|Architecture where he worked on Carl Sandburg Elementary School in Kirkland and Snohomish High School. He is developing procurement documents for Sound Transit. Feliciano has been an assistant designer on housing projects at Vonsaal Design/Build in Napa, Calif. She is working on Trek Apartments in Auburn. Cuhel previously worked at Main Vue Homes in Seattle on housing and was an architectural planner and surveyor at COR Space Planning in Bend, Ore. He is working on a new lunch room for Green Lake Elementary School. Schad was a project coordinator with Sound Transit supporting the architecture and public art division in development of the North Link light rail station. She is working on a mixed-use project on Ballinger Way in Shoreline. Stuckey was on the commissioning services team of Meng Analysis (a sister firm to Studio Meng Strazzara) producing reports for K-12 and government facilities. He working on a new kindergarten at the Woodinville High School site.
